Pair of Platinum, Lapis Lazuli, Sapphire and Diamond Pendant-Earrings, Cartier, Paris

Description

  • platinum, lapis, sapphire, diamond
The drop-shaped lapis lazuli pendants topped by two pyramidal-shaped sapphires, spaced by columns and fan-shaped motifs set with old European, single and rose-cut diamonds weighing approximately .95 carat, signed Cartier, numbered 5388, with French assay marks; circa 1925. With signed box.

Condition

In good condition. Nice millegrain detailing to the metal throughout. The lapis lazuli pendants are opaque medium-deep slightly violetish blue, with some flecking of pyrite and minor to moderate color mottling. Evidence of a crack on one of the pendants, but this is not visible when worn and does not affect the integrity of the stone. The sapphires are medium violetish blue and lightly included. The diamonds are approximately G-I color, predominantly VS clarity. Signed at the edge of one of the earring tops. Length approximately 2 5/8 inches.
